Telangana Open School will provide opportunities for continuing education to those who have missed opportunities to complete school and development education and to other children/persons desirous of pursuing school level education through open and distance learning (ODL) mode by offering courses and programs of general education, life enrichment and vocational education up to pre-degree level.

TOSS SSC and Inter are Eligible for Central or State government Jobs and Eligible for Higher studies i.e., Inter, Degree, EAMCET, B.Tech, Medicine, Agriculture, Law etc and and abroad also. These courses useful to govt/private employees eligible for promotions.

Freedom To Learn in Telangana Open School

With a motto to ‘reach out and reach all’, Telangana Open School follows the principle of freedom to learn i.e., what to learn, when to learn, how to learn, learning to learn, relearn, and when to appear for the examination is decided by you. There is no restriction of time, place and pace of learning.

Flexibility in Telangana Open School

The Telangana Open School provides flexibility with respect to:
Choice of Subject: You can choose subject of your choice from the given list keeping in view the criteria.

Admission in Telangana Open School:

You can take admission through Accredited Institutions, abbreviated as AIs (Study Centers). Science learners should take admission in Junior Colleges only.
Examination: Telangana Open School Public Examinations are held twice a year.
Nine examination chances are offered in five years. You have to appear for your first examination only after completion of the first academic year of your admission.
The candidates who passed SSC/Secondary course and Intermediate/XII Class failed candidates of other Boards can join in Intermediate.
Maximum of 200 learners can be admitted in an Accredited Institution (AI) for SSC and Intermediate respectively. Enrolment shall be made on first come first serve basis.
The maximum intake of learners is 80 for Science subject combinations.
Admission of learners will be made through Accredited Institutions (AIs). Admission is open to one and all.

Admission fees for Telangana Open School SSC and Inter

i) Admission Fee for SSC:

  1. For General Category Candidates: Rs.1000/-
  2. For SC/ST/BC/Minority/ Women etc., : Rs.600/-
  3. Prospectus Fee: Rs.100/-

ii) Admission Fee for Intermediate:

  1. For General Category Candidates: Rs.1100/-
  2. For SC/ST/BC/Minority/ Women etc., : Rs.800/-
  3. Prospectus Fee: Rs.200/-

Recognized Quality Education

The Open School takes conscious steps to provide quality education.
The Govt. has vested authority with Telangana Open School to conduct SSC/Intermediate Public Examinations and issue pass certificate which is equivalent to the SSC/ Intermediate of Formal Boards vide G.O. Rt. No. 723, School Education (Budget- SSA) Dept., dt: 27.09.2008. (SSC Course) and G.O. Ms. No. 170, Higher Education (I.E-II) Dept., dt: 04.09.2012 (Intermediate Course).

The Mission of Telangana Open School is to provide education to all with special concern for girls and women, rural youth, working men and women, SCs, STs, BCs minorities, differently-abled persons, disadvantaged persons and others who for one reason or other could not continue their education upto Class X with the formal system; It is offering SSC course from the year 2008-09 and operates through a network of 31 district offices under the control of the DEOs of the respective Districts and about 861 SSC & 901 Intermediate effective Accredited Institutions (AIs) and Approved Vocational Institutions (AVIs) commonly known as Study Centers in Telangana. Admission is made through these AIs. From 2010-11, Open School started Intermediate course also.

Age Limit for Admission in Telangana Open School: 

There is no upper age limit for admission. However, the minimum age for enrolment for Secondary Course (SSC) is 14 years completed as on 31st August of the year of admission.
For Intermediate it is 15 years completed as on 31st August of the year of
admission.

Procedure for Admission in Telangana Open School:

  1. The candidates who passed SSC/Secondary course and Intermediate/XII Class failed candidates of other Boards can join in Intermediate.
  2. Maximum of 200 learners can be admitted in an Accredited Institution (AI) for SSC and Intermediate respectively. Enrolment shall be made on first come first serve basis.
  3. Science candidates should take admission in Jr. Colleges only. The maximum intake of learners is 80 for Science subject combinations.
  4. Admission of learners will be made through Accredited Institutions (AIs). Admission is open to one and all. The details of dates for issue of application cum Prospectus etc., and submission of filled in application are given below:
  5. The prescribed fee structure for admission is given in guidelines The admissions will be made basing on the intake capacity of the Accredited Institution.
  6. Obtain Prospectus cum Application form from your choice of AI.
  7. Read all the instructions given in the application carefully before filling up the Application Form for admission.
  8. Fill the Application; get it certified by the A.I. Coordinator and register through On-Line at “Mee Seva” centre, by paying requisite fee.
  9. Take the Admission fee receipt from Mee Seva and preserve it for future reference.
  10. One printout copy of the On-Line registered application along with relevant enclosures should be submitted to the A.I. Coordinator for confirmation of admission. The other copy should be kept with you for future correspondence.
  11. Mere ON-LINE registration of application doesn’t guarantee of admission. The admission will be confirmed only after scrutiny of ON-LINE application along with enclosures by the committee at District level.
  12. The admission fee once paid will not be refunded for admission rejected candidates or for any other reason.

Transfer of Credit (TOC) for SSC:

Students of the Boards of Secondary Education recognized by COBSE who have passed in at least one subject, but have not qualified in the course, may seek admission in Open School using facility of TOC.
You will have the option to get the credit transferred to a maximum of two subjects, provided these subjects are passed with 35% in the last five years (i.e. Passed during 2013 or later). And provided these 1or 2 subjects under TOC are also available in Open School scheme of studies and the scheme of examination. Further, it is clarified that II Language Hindi of regular SSC certificate who studied as Second Language of A.P/Telangana is not eligible to be transferred under TOC.

You will have to give full details of the TOC subjects and marks obtained at the time of admission while attaching the original marks sheet issued by the respective boards.

If claiming TOC, you will have to pay requisite fee of an amount of Rs.100/- per subject under transfer of credits at the time of admission.
Note: In case of claiming TOC, the learners should opt for the same medium of study, in which he/she had already passed.

Transfer of Credit (TOC) for Intermediate course:

Senior Secondary Board students of the Recognized Boards of Intermediate / Senior Secondary Education who have passed in at least one subject, but have not become qualified in the course, may seek admission in Intermediate course using facility of TOC, up to a limit of 2 subjects provided he/she has to pass in these subjects both in 1st and 2nd year. These subjects are passed with 35% in the last five years (i.e. Passed during 2013 or later) and these 1or 2 subjects under TOC are also available in Open School scheme of studies and the scheme of examination. In case you are eligible for TOC (1 or 2 subjects); you can choose remaining 3 or 4 subjects of study in Intermediate course. You can also choose to study 6th subject if you like. In case of claiming TOC in subjects having practicals, you should have passed the examination in theory as well as in practicals.

You will have to give full details of the TOC subjects and marks obtained at the time of admission while attaching the original marks sheet issued by the respective boards to the concerned AI coordinator who in turn must submit to the TOSS through DEO/DC immediately after confirmation of the Admission. The failed Memos submitted at later stage will not be entertained under any circumstances.

If claiming TOC, you will have to pay requisite fee of an amount of Rs.150/- per subject under Transfer of Credits at the time of admission as also prescribed in Table 3 (B). 
Note: In case of claiming TOC, the learners should opt for the same medium of study, in which he/she had already passed.
